The Communiqué of the Ministry of Commerce on the Grant Support Program to be given due to the Coronavirus Outbreak and its Implementation Principles entered into force after being published in the Official Gazette. There are grant lease support published in the Official Gazette and aids to support the tradesmen who close their shops or experience economic difficulties during the pandemic period.

Lease Support for Tradesmen How Long Will It Be?

 Grant support under the support program; It will be provided in two ways as income loss support and rent support.

 The duration of the support program is three months, in January, February and March of 2021, provided that the applications are made within the period specified in the announcement made on the website of the Ministry.

Loss of income support
As an income loss support, a total of 1000 thousand lira grant support will be provided to those whose commercial earnings are determined in a simple method, to tax-exempt tradesmen, and to tradesmen and craftsmen and real person merchants other than these, 3 lira per month.

Rent support
According to the tax registry records of real persons who can benefit from the loss of income support, if the workplaces where they carry out their main activities are rented, these people will be paid 750 lira per month in metropolitan municipalities, a total of 2 thousand 250 lira for three months, 500 lira per month in other places. will be given.

In case the workplace rent amount is below the rent support amount, rent support will be paid in the amount of the workplace rent.

Rent Benefit How to Apply?

The Ministry may assign duties and authorizations to other institutions and organizations and their provincial organizations with which protocols have been signed regarding the application, evaluation, acceptance, payment, application and other processes regarding the implementation of the support program.

Support applications and objections electronically www.turkiye.gov.tr done through the internet address.

The application and its attached undertaking are approved electronically by the applicant.

Those who apply for rent support are asked to declare the monthly rental fee of the workplace they apply for, the open address and the identity information of the person who rented the workplace. Rent support payments are not made to those who do not make a declaration.

The support program application period is determined by the Ministry, not less than ten days.

An objection can be made to the General Directorate about rejected applications within ten days from the date of rejection. This objection is concluded within five working days from the date of receipt of the objection application to the General Directorate and the relevant person is answered.

If the support application is found suitable, the support payment is made to the relevant bank account.

From Rent Support Conditions of Use

From this support program, 14/12/2020 Those who have established their tax obligation before the date (including this date), whose commercial earnings are determined by simple method, tradesmen and craftsmen and real person merchants operating in the sectors determined by the Ministry, and tax-exempt tradesmen registered in the register of tradesmen and craftsmen as of this date can benefit.

The economic activity definitions of the tradesmen and craftsmen and real person merchants who can apply to the support program are announced on the Ministry's website before the application date, and there is no written announcement.

Those who change the definition of economic activity for their commercial activities after the announcement made by the Ministry in accordance with the second paragraph of this article cannot benefit from the grant support.

Those, tradesmen and craftsmen and real person merchants, whose commercial earnings are determined in a simple method, can benefit from the grant support once based on the main activity subject in the tax registry records.

If there are more than one workplace where support applicants continue their activities and pay rent, applicants can benefit from rent support for a workplace.

The taxpayer should continue actively during the periods in which the grant support is benefited. If it is understood that the applicant is inactive, no support payments are made to these people.

Benefiting from similar supports provided by other public institutions and organizations does not constitute an obstacle to benefiting from this support program.

Who Can Benefit From Rent Support?

It has been determined who will benefit from the support for rent aid to tradesmen and craftsmen. According to the decision in the Official Gazette, those operating in the sectors determined by the Ministry of Commerce will be able to receive grant and rental assistance.
